There is a few question that light up in my head when I read through your specs.

1. 2.6 wpg in 55 gallon tank is a lot of light if you are only using it to grow mainly moss. Which type of light are we talking about here? T5 or T8? Might want to start cutting down on the light bring it to 1.5-2 in a tank of your size. Reduced the hour of lighting makes a big difference with algae too. Cut it down to no more than 8 when you are struggling with algae.
2. Diy Co2 diffused through diffuser. Yeast or Diy Fe CO2 kit as shown in the tutorial here? I am not saying CO2 injection is a must but with the amount of light you are providing, your plant will be starved of CO2 hence the poor growth and algae thriving. (You have the option to drop the light down or up the CO2 here.)
3. Flow rate of 1200L/hour is not a lot for your tank. We encourage water circulation to deliver the nutrient and CO2. Looking at the very possible lack of CO2 in your tank setup, this flow rate will only make it worse. Aimed for 10x flow rate at least and take no noticed of what the recommended flow rate is. Manufacturer flow rate recommendation is only half as accurate when the filter is filled with media. So roughly saying 600L/hour in your tank of 200L. You can up with by installing another filter such as powerhead or koralia pump.
4. You keep SAE in a moss growing tank? They munch on the moss like it's all you can eat meal. You'll be left with moss that has no leaves in minutes! Probably why they left the algae alone then. I find mine go for mosses first before going for the algae.

There is these issues that you need to address before coming to your fertilisation regime. Upping your fertilisation without correcting the fundamental flaws will not change the outcome. Hopefully this helps.

I'm not the expert here when it comes to EI method but according to the aquaticplantcentral fertilator program, your weekly regime will add 10.59ppm of No3, 4.53ppm of Phosphate, 16.32ppm of K. Looks a little low to me. Follow clive EI dosing regime in the sticky section and you won't be far wrong.

Assuming we are aiming for

Nitrate (NO3) 20ppm per week.
Potassium (K) 30ppm per week.
Phosphate (PO4) 3ppm per week

You will need to double your Nitrate and Potassium.

Even a 45 day old tank isn't really fully mature, it often takes several months before the diatoms disapear. The point I was trying to make though is that all through this kshitij has had high ammonia and high lighting which is why he's suffering from algal blooms which lead to him stripping the tank down and starting again.

Fact of the matter is that algae really don't need very much ammonia at all to trigger a full blown algal bloom if other factors aren't also right especially in a high light situation. There is nearly always some risidual ammonia present even in mature tanks that would be undetectable with home test kits. The lower the light the higher the ammonia you can get away with and vice versa. If the plants are unhealthy and have started to decay they give off ammonia directly at the leaf surface which is why algae often appears there first or appears to be attacking the plants, when in fact its just that algae are very good oportunist ammonia scavengers.

Reduce your lighting and sort out your co2. Get a drop checker (there's a tutorial article for this too) so you can moniter what your co2 levels actually are and ensure you have enough flow and that its evenly distributed throughout the tank.

Then when your sure you have all these right you can tweek your ferts to suit. Until these points are correct there is little or no point in playing about with your ferts because if any one of the other aformentioned more important issues is wrong it will cause you to fail everytime no matter what fert mix you use.

I cannot emphasise enough the importance of understanding the co2-light relationship. Its not a pre-requisite that you have to have co2 injection but if you don't you must reduce your lighting accordingly.
